| Game Type | Average Return to Player (RTP) |
|---|---|
| Classic Slots | 95.0% – 97.0% |
| Video Slots | 96.0% – 98.0% |
| Blackjack | 98.5% – 99.5% |
| Roulette (European) | 97.3% |
Understanding RTP percentages can influence a player's strategic approach to gaming, although outcomes remain fundamentally random.
Navigating the World of Bonuses and Promotions
Bonuses and promotions are integral to the online casino experience, serving as incentives for new players and rewards for loyalty. Welcome bonuses are typically offered to first-time depositors, providing a percentage match of their initial deposit, up to a certain limit. These bonuses can significantly boost a player's starting bankroll, giving them more opportunities to explore the platform's games. Deposit matches are also common, offering a percentage bonus on subsequent deposits. Free spins are another popular type of promotion, allowing players to spin the reels of a specific slot game without using their own funds. These can be awarded as part of a welcome bonus or as a standalone promotion. Loyalty programs reward frequent players with points based on their wagering activity, which can be redeemed for bonuses, cash prizes, or other perks.
However, it’s crucial to understand the terms and conditions associated with bonuses and promotions. Most bonuses come with wagering requirements, which specify the amount a player must wager before they can withdraw any winnings derived from the bonus. These wagering requirements can vary significantly between platforms, so it’s important to read the fine print carefully. Other restrictions may include limitations on the games that can be played with bonus funds, maximum bet sizes, and time limits for meeting the wagering requirements. A thoughtful understanding of these terms will allow players to maximize the value of bonuses and avoid any potential pitfalls.
- Wagering Requirements: The amount a player must wager before withdrawing bonus winnings.
- Game Restrictions: Limitations on which games can be played with bonus funds.
- Maximum Bet Size: The highest allowable bet when playing with bonus funds.
- Time Limits: The period within which wagering requirements must be met.
Careful evaluation of bonus terms is paramount for responsible gaming and avoiding future disappointments.
Ensuring Security and Responsible Gaming Practices
Security is paramount in the online gaming industry, and reputable platforms employ a range of measures to protect players' financial and personal information. These measures include encryption technology, which scrambles data to prevent unauthorized access, secure servers, and firewalls to protect against cyberattacks. Furthermore, platforms are typically required to verify the identity of their players to prevent fraud and ensure compliance with anti-money laundering regulations. This process usually involves submitting documentation such as a copy of a passport or driver's license. Independent auditing agencies regularly assess the fairness of online casino games, ensuring that the results are random and unbiased. These audits verify that the platform's random number generators (RNGs) are functioning correctly.
Responsible gaming is equally important, and platforms should provide resources and tools to help players manage their gambling habits. These resources may include self-exclusion options, deposit limits, time limits, and links to support organizations. Self-exclusion allows players to voluntarily ban themselves from accessing the platform for a specified period. Deposit limits enable players to set a maximum amount of money they can deposit over a given timeframe. Time limits allow players to set a maximum amount of time they can spend playing on the platform. Players should also be aware of the signs of problem gambling, such as spending more money than they can afford, chasing losses, and neglecting personal responsibilities. If they recognize these signs in themselves or someone they know, they should seek help from a support organization.
The Importance of Licensing and Regulation
Licensing and regulation play a vital role in ensuring the integrity and fairness of online casinos. Regulatory bodies, such as the Malta Gaming Authority, the UK Gambling Commission, and the Gibraltar Regulatory Authority, oversee the operations of online casinos and enforce strict standards of conduct. Platforms must obtain a license from these authorities to legally operate in their jurisdictions. The licensing process involves a thorough review of the platform's security measures, game fairness, and responsible gaming practices. Regulatory bodies also conduct ongoing monitoring and investigations to ensure continued compliance. Players can verify a platform's licensing status by checking for a license number or seal of approval on the platform's website. Choosing a licensed and regulated platform provides players with added peace of mind and protection.
The regulatory landscape is constantly evolving, with new legislation being introduced to address emerging challenges and protect players. This includes measures to combat money laundering, prevent underage gambling, and ensure that advertising is responsible and not misleading. Keeping abreast of these regulatory changes is critical for both operators and players to maintain a safe and fair gaming environment. A well-regulated environment fosters trust and confidence in the online casino industry.
